I've been reading all the posts since before 4.0x came out.

Users did report out-of-sync lyrics with 4.03 and key change issues. 4.04 came out to FIX both of those.
The main problems I've seen reported with 4.04 are audio dropouts and display issues. I haven't seen anyone say anything about lyrics.

I find it interesting that you aren't having any of the problems that people reported with 4.03, especially using Vista. I am very interested in how well 4.03 is working for you with Vista, as I haven't upgraded mine yet. I'm still trying to decide whether to install 4.03 or 4.04
